Stolen from another site

A center brake light that is mounted higher than the two taillights. Automakers often abbreviate this as CHMSL, or center high-mounted stop lamp. If a specialty product and accessory (e.g., a truck cap or a headache rack) covers a factory third brake light, it must have a new one built in.
Click to expand...

and
Center High Mounted Stop Lamps (CHMSL) have been standard equipment on all new passenger cars sold in the United States since model year 1986 and all new light trucks since model year 1994, as required by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ard 108.
Click to expand...

So yes.. you have to have a CHMSL

As mentioned, all cars 86 and up require a third brake light. You can remove it if you like, but you won't pass your state inspection without it. If a cop is behind you, he may pull you over for not having it, as it's a pretty important safety feature.
